问题
W: Good morning Sir, how may I help you today?
M: I would like to apply for a loan please.
W: Very good, and what kind of loan are you looking for?
M: I want a loan to buy a new home.
W: Can you tell me the information about your new home? For example, the size, the price, and the location.
M: [6]Well, it is a two-storied townhouse, with four bedrooms and two bathrooms, located in 1080 Arizona Street.
W: And how much were you hoping to apply for?
M: [7]I was hoping that I could apply for a $250,000 home loan. Would it be possible?
W: First we just have to check if your credit is good enough for a loan that large. May I you’re your name please?
M: Andrew Garfield.
W: Okay. Mr. Garfield. Let me see... [8]Your credit score is 860... no... 960. It is a pretty good score. And I also see on your credit report that you have always paid on time.
M: Yes, I know how important it is to pay your debts and pay them on time.
W: Will you be making a down payment on your new house?
M: [7]I have ten thousand dollars available for a down payment and I would like to finance the rest, I mean, the loan. Would that be Okay?
W: Well, I just cannot give you an answer right now. I still have a few more questions for the application. What is your gross monthly income?
M: I make $750 a week, so I suppose my average monthly income would be about $3000.
W: How long would you like the life of the loan to be?
M: What are my options?
W: You can choose between a ten, fifteen or thirty year loan.
M: Ten years is a bit too short. The fifteen-year one and the thirty-year one sound better. Then what’s the difference between a fifteen-year loan and a thirty-year loan?
W: A fifteen year loan will mean higher monthly payments, but you will pay less interest.
M: So a thirty year loan will mean lower monthly payments, but I will end up paying more in the long run?
W: That’s right. Which would you prefer? Fifteen years or thirty years?
M: [9]I think I would rather pay it off sooner and not pay that much interest.
W: Then we will sign you up for a fifteen-year loan. Is that alright?
M: Alright. And what is my interest rate?
W: [10]Based on your credit report and excellent credit score, you will get five-percent discount and your interest rate will be about 5.8%.
M: That sounds great! Where do I sign?
W: Just fill out these remaining paper forms and we will get you into your new home as soon as possible.
6. What is the man’s new home like?
7. What is the price of the townhouse that the man wants to buy?
8. What do we learn about the man’s credit?
9. Why does the man prefer a 15-year loan to 30-year loan?
10. What may affect the loan interest rate according to the conversation?
选项
A、A two-storied and four-bedroom house located in a small town.
B、A townhouse with two floors, two bathrooms, and four bedrooms.
C、A two-bedroom townhouse with four bathrooms, two floors.
D、A two-storied house located in a street with an area of 1080m2.
答案
B
解析
①选项都是关于房屋的说明,听音时注意房屋的信息。②对话开头,男士告知女士自己想申请房屋贷款。接着女士向他询问新房子的细节。对此男士回答:“这是一个两层的联排式住宅,有四个房间,两个浴室,位置在亚利桑那街1080号。”由此可见,B“一个有两层楼、两个浴室和四间卧室的联排式住宅”为正确答案。
